THE GROWTH AND CULTURAL SIGNIFICANCE OF KAIRATHABAD VINAYAKA

Introduction

Kairathabad Vinayaka, better known as Kairathabad Ganesh is one of the symbols of grand worship and fun in Hyderabad, India. As a matter of fact, this Ganesh idol is an enormous and vibrant icon of fun in the city during Ganesh Chaturthi celebrations. Its history and cultural significance have positioned it on the map of religions and social life of the city.

Origins and Historical Development:

The Kairathabad Vinayaka was ready in the year 1954. The Kairathabad Ganesh Utsav Committee, desirous of making the grand Ganesh idol a prime place of worship on Ganesh Chaturthi days, initiated this grand Ganesh idol installation. He was originally around 5 feet tall but because of the rising popularity of Ganesh Chaturthi and the increasingly larger numbers of devotees, the icon had to be enhanced in grandeur.

Great Growth and Transformation

The Kairathabad Vinayaka is renowned due to the immense growth. The original height was 5 feet; however, the idol in 2024 has grown to a remarkable height of around 70 feet. And it is eventually decreased after reaching a height 63feet in 2014 and again this year it is increased.This growth reflects the enhanced importance of the festival and how the community has been geared up to celebrate Ganesh Chaturthi on a really large scale.

The Kairathabad Vinayaka installation and unveiling feature prominently every year in Hyderabad. With its humongous size, the idol draws hundreds of thousands of people around itself, sometimes even reaching over a million within the period of the festival. This crowd support speaks to the centrality of the idol in the festival and the popularity of the event in relation to Ganesh Chaturthi in Hyderabad.

Environmental Responsibility

Environmental impact of large Ganesh idols, awareness to reduce it has taken the center stage of late. Steps being taken by Kairathabad Vinayaka committee have been considerable to address such issues. This time, the idol is basically of clay material and is relatively safer to the environment compared to the traditional Plaster of Paris (PoP) idols.

The whole immersion process is handled with sustainability. The immersion tanks provided for the idol’s disposal are explicitly designed to reduce pollution in the local water bodies, thus raising awareness for responsible environmental practices. All of this shows a willingness to balance the magnificence of the festival against ecological responsibility.

The Laddu Ritual and Its Evolution

Historically, the chief attraction of the Kairathabad Ganesh celebrations was the ‘Laddu Velampata,’ where laddu sweets were offered to the deity. Symbolizing devotion and festivity, the ritual has been done away with over the years. “It’s all because of logistics,” says Narayan Nayak, president of the Kairatabad Ganesh Committee. “We used to make and distribute large quantities of laddus for the massive idol.”.

Closure of the Laddu Velampata was decided for convenience in the directivity of the festival while remaining within the parameters of safety and enjoyment in celebrating the festival. Despite the change, this festival still continues as an epitome of vibrancy with a great importance of performance of cultural activities and grandeur of the god.
